Our time at the villa ends tomorrow.  Tonight we have a farewell dinner planned.  We have all (9 of us) contributed to having a local cook come to prepare a three course Montisi Italian-style dinner.

 

Our stay here has been relaxing AND full of side trips to neighboring hill towns.  Yesterday, we traveled with “Roberto” (from Rick Steve’s videos and www.ToursByRoberto.com).  What a gem of a tour! We went to an Etruscan burial site over 2600 years old. They pre-dated the Romans here – and well, everywhere.

 

Two days before, we had a “walking tour” of Siena — one of Italy’s oldest cities. Rich in history and “firsts” you could easily come to the conclusion that Siena was the cradle of modern civilization.  The first bank, hospital, taxes by square footage, etc. Very beautiful!  You will see when we upload our pictures upon our return.

 

The weather is week has been chilly.  We are now very glad to have brought the sweaters and layers of warm clothes we did not need in Rome or Florence or Manarola.
